摘要
Objective: To study national pediatric acute rhinosinusitis (ARS) burden fluctuations before and during the first 2 coronavirus-19 (COVID) years, characterized by alternating lockdown and relaxation periods, the introduc-tion of COVID vaccines, and the emergence of nonalpha COVID variants.Methods: This was a cross-sectional, population-based study covering the 3 pre-COVID years and the first 2 COVID years from a big database of the largest Israeli Health Maintenance Organization. For comparison pur -poses, we explored ARS burden trends with those of urinary tract infection (UTI), which is unrelated to viral diseases. We identified children <15 years presenting with ARS and UTI episodes and categorized them according to their age and presentation date. The average ARS and UTI episodes of the 3 pre-COVID years were used to calculate the incidence rate ratios (IRRs) of the 2 COVID years, analyzed separately. Seasonal variations were explored.Results: We identified 44,483 ARS and 121,263 UTI episodes. There was a substantial reduction in ARS episodes during the COVID years (IRR 0.36, 95% CI: 0.24-0.56, P < 0.001). Although UTI episode rates also decreased during COVID (IRR 0.79, 95% CI: 0.72-0.86, P < 0.001), the reduction in ARS burden was 3-fold higher. The dominant pediatric ARS age group was between 5 and 15 years. The largest decrease in ARS burden was during the first COVID year. ARS episode distribution showed a seasonal fluctuation, with a peak during the summer months during the COVID years.Conclusions: Pediatric ARS burden decreased during the first 2 COVID years. Episode distribution was noted to be year-round.
